Real Property Taxes in the State of Florida are for the calendar year and are payable November 1 of that year. Truth in Millage (TRIM) Notices One mill is equal to $1 for every $1,000 of assessed property value. Pinellas County Florida Property Tax Flagler County Brevard County The median property tax (also known as real estate tax) in Pinellas County is $1,699.00 per year, based on a median home value of $185,700.00 and a median effective property tax rate of 0.91% of property value.
